Hi Tomasz — quick wrap-up on last night's cut-over of the Ashgrove library catalogue import. The new Pagewright importer chewed through all 1.4 million records in just under three hours, with only 212 rejects (mostly malformed publication dates — the cataloguing team has the list). Old nightly import job is disabled but not deleted, in case we need a rollback before Friday. Search reindexing finished clean this morning. For reference, the importer ran with the following configuration:

deployment values, tawif-kageg:
zorael:
  log_level: debug
  metrics_host: metrics.zorael.qorvelsys.internal
  pin: 3988
  pool_size: 32

**Onboarding note: Level 6 opening — Pellerton House**

Level 6 at Pellerton House opens to staff next Monday. Reception should be aware that the lift will stop there, but the stairwell door on 6 remains keypad-controlled until badge readers are commissioned. Only escort visitors up if a host confirms by phone first. The temporary stairwell keypad code is below.

door code, bafog-kawip: bdg-HQ-8

Subject: Nightly reindex — what to watch

Welcome to the rotation. The Ferrowind search reindex runs nightly at 02:15 and rebuilds the catalog index from the replica, never the primary. It runs under a scoped service account with read-only access; any write attempt pages us. If the job overruns 90 minutes, it self-cancels and retries once. Review the access boundaries before approving changes. The permission matrix and job config are documented on the page below.

dashboard of tajef-bagaf = https://jira.lumicsys.test/pipeline/pages/ticket/board/38c7a6816de95075